Что такое AAC (Advanced Audio Coding)?
Определение
AAC (Advanced Audio Coding) - это аудиокодек со сжатием с потерями, который уменьшает размер звука, безвозвратно отбрасывая данные, которые ухо замечает хуже всего. Это стандартный формат аудио для видео MP4, устройств Apple и большинства стриминговых сервисов; при одинаковом битрейте он обычно звучит лучше MP3.
AAC анализирует звук и удаляет детали, которые человеческий слух почти не различает, а затем упаковывает остальное в гораздо меньший файл. Это сжатие с потерями: отброшенные данные исчезают навсегда, поэтому из файла AAC нельзя восстановить точную копию исходной записи. Взамен вы получаете компактный файл с качеством, близким к оригиналу.
AAC используется почти повсеместно. Он несёт звук в большинстве видео .mp4 рядом с видеопотоком H.264 или H.265 и является стандартом для Apple Music, iTunes, YouTube и многих стриминговых сервисов. Типичные битрейты - от 128 кбит/с для повседневного прослушивания до 256 кбит/с для более высокого качества; чем выше битрейт, тем больше деталей сохраняется, но и файл становится больше.
Частая путаница - смешивание кодека и расширения файла. AAC - это кодек (способ кодирования звука), а .m4a и .aac - это расширения файлов, в которых обычно хранится аудио AAC. Также AAC путают с MP3: оба формата со сжатием с потерями, но AAC новее и обычно даёт лучшее качество при том же битрейте.
Кратко о главном
- AAC расшифровывается как Advanced Audio Coding
- Кодек с потерями: отброшенные данные восстановить нельзя
- Стандартный аудиокодек для видео MP4 и устройств Apple
- Типичные битрейты AAC - от 128 до 256 кбит/с
- При одинаковом битрейте AAC обычно звучит лучше MP3